About Wallace, NE
Wallace is a small community located in Nebraska with a population of 272 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$55,625 per year, which is 26%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 53.5 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.
Housing Market Overview
The housing market in Wallace features a median home value of $101,500, which is 59% below the national median of $244,900. This makes Wallace one of the more affordable markets in the country, potentially attractive for first-time homebuyers. Median monthly rent is $725, 38%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 144 total housing units, 79% are owner-occupied (91 units) and 21% are renter-occupied (24 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.
Economy & Employment
The local economy in Wallace shows an unemployment rate of 0.0%, which is lower than the national rate of 3.7%, indicating a relatively strong job market. The poverty rate stands at 3.3%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Wallace have an average one-way commute time of 12.3 minutes, one of the shorter commutes in the region.
